How do you fix a leaking yard hydrant?
How do I fix a leaking hydrant? Apply new plumber's tape to the threads, then screw the hydrant head onto the standpipe. Tighten the head so the head is snug and facing the desired direction. Retighten the setscrew and/or packing nut, if applicable. Turn the water back on and check for leaks.

Why is my water hydrant leaking?
Water leaks from below ground level when the hydrant is on. A small leak may be the result of a leak at the drain hole. Replace the plunger if it is old and worn. See Operating Pipe Assembly Removal instructions.

What is a frost proof hydrant?
A frost-proof yard hydrant is commonly installed when you need to access water at a location too far away for a garden hose to conveniently reach a standard exterior faucet.
